Skullmonkeys (Video Game) - TV Tropes
Skullmonkeys is the sequel to the Adventure Game The Neverhood, developed by the same team (Neverhood Inc.) and released by Electronic Arts exclusively for the PlayStation in 1998. It's not an Adventure Game anymore, though: now it's a Platform Game, done in claymation aesthetics and wackiness in the spirit of the original and slightly to Earthworm Jim.
Skullmonkeys - Wikipedia
Skullmonkeys is a platform video game developed by The Neverhood, Inc. and published by Electronic Arts for PlayStation. It is the sequel to The Neverhood, and rather than being an adventure game, it is a platformer. Players again take control of Klaymen, who this time must defeat a horde of creatures called Skullmonkeys under the command of ...
